  • Applications

    4-Propylphenol (CAS 645-56-7) is primarily used as an intermediate in organic synthesis, particularly as a fragrance precursor in perfumery and fragrance formulations for cosmetics and household products; it is also a feedstock for alkylated phenol-formaldehyde resins used in coatings, adhesives, and inks. It can function as a solvent or processing aid in certain manufacturing formulations and serves as a precursor for dye/pigment-related intermediates and polymer modifiers to improve the properties of coatings and binders, with use subject to safety regulations and formulation limits.
